Output 3fbbf4910612c64a0fbab8d38a71d58d2685fc04a16be6c45c53da815abf6cdf:3

value
39848809
script pubkey
OP_HASH160 OP_PUSHBYTES_20 edb1bcf157af6e62560b2131b053d770ac7372b6 OP_EQUAL
address
MVZyJMJ9B4AtCdpVUeeBLU1f4f3uBrgM2u
transaction
3fbbf4910612c64a0fbab8d38a71d58d2685fc04a16be6c45c53da815abf6cdf
spent
true